Transaction 2c80dc38fbebbe4f4fd151cb3c23db3e187cca24c8a35bd66fdc126f5996f65d

2 Input
2 Outputs
  • 2c80dc38fbebbe4f4fd151cb3c23db3e187cca24c8a35bd66fdc126f5996f65d:0
  • value  686570
    address  12fY4myhzAGakuoS6NzMtdfDaA42GZtia5
  • 2c80dc38fbebbe4f4fd151cb3c23db3e187cca24c8a35bd66fdc126f5996f65d:1
  • value  1321571
    address  3BtNbwvyMmUvjHWDvPcvpjD55GHKJUxZfH